**Ticket: Consent banner config drift — Lumenfeld rollout**

Welcome aboard. The consent banner on the Pellwick storefronts is showing mismatched region rules versus what's in source control. Someone hand-edited staging last sprint and it propagated. Please reconcile staging against the approved baseline. For reference, the values currently live in staging are below.

deployment values, bawig-kawip:
ISTAEL_LOG_LEVEL=error
ISTAEL_METRICS_HOST=metrics.istael.tolvaqsys.internal
ISTAEL_POOL_SIZE=16

Runbook: Account recovery — Ladlewise recipe-scaling calculator

For plugin authors locked out of the Ladlewise developer portal: scaling-plugin registrations survive lockouts, so don't re-register. Steps: confirm your plugin slug still resolves, request an unlock from the Copperwhisk console, wait one refresh cycle. Scaling-factor APIs stay read-only during recovery; unit-conversion hooks are disabled entirely. Do not rotate signing keys mid-recovery. When the console prompts for verification, supply the recovery passphrase printed below.

strongbox words: sorius-joreth-casath-eliiel

## Notification Fan-out Backpressure: Escalation Contacts

When customers report delayed or missing notifications from Pushwhistle, first check the fan-out queue depth dashboard. Sustained backpressure above the amber threshold indicates the dispatcher pool is saturated, not a delivery failure. Do not restart workers yourself; the Relay Platform team owns remediation. For all backpressure escalations, reach the team at the address below.

alerts address for kafof-bagag: kasael@olvarqdyn.corp